March 4, 2026 – Hartford, WI – The Hartford Plan Commission will discuss a proposal during its March 9, 2026 meeting on whether to approve a new car wash on E. Sumner Street.

A Tommy’s Express Car Wash is being proposed for 1310 E. Sumner Street. The spot previously was home to Thielmann Heating and Cooling. That company moved out of the building in Hartford more than a year ago and set up shop further east on Highway 60, closer to Slinger, WI.
According to the proposal the car wash would be 4,574-square-feet on a 1.78-acre parcel.

The current building will be demolished.
According to the agenda the Planning staff recommentds approval of the site plan and architectural plan. There are 17 conditions that need to be met for the project to move forward.
The Hartford Plan Commission meets at 6 p.m. on March 9, 2026, in the lower level of City Hall in the council chambers, 109 N. Main Street. The meeting is open to the public.
There’s a Tommy’s Express in West Bend, WI, on Highway 33.
Hartford has a number of car washes including Mr. D Car Wash on E. Sumner and Uncle Larry’s Car Wash a bit further east on Highway 60.
